Output e4a09458a0eb16bcddcb25c55c26bc9b217061674a7b0aac6fa8e69fa5f7d4c2:70

value
518581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fc14489a3efdf220b7b26571bbd0e9e9c824de OP_EQUAL
address
3854XYysK1cMCqRMqFU4MenbrYGo2oHpvd
transaction
e4a09458a0eb16bcddcb25c55c26bc9b217061674a7b0aac6fa8e69fa5f7d4c2
spent
true